Clinical evaluation of a prototype intraoral source x-ray system
Oral Surgery, Oral Medicine, and Oral Pathology
|August 1, 1978
Summary
This study evaluated a new dental X-ray system. While it significantly reduces radiation dose and offers rapid imaging, it showed lower detectability for early enamel lesions compared to conventional methods.

Background:
- Conventional dental radiography uses extraoral sources and specific film types.
- Evaluating novel intraoral X-ray systems is crucial for improving patient safety and diagnostic efficiency.
Purpose of the Study:
- To assess the performance of a prototype intraoral X-ray system.
- To compare its diagnostic capabilities against conventional dental roentgenography.
- To evaluate its potential for dose reduction and rapid image acquisition.
Main Methods:
- In vitro and in vivo evaluation of a prototype system with a collimated intraoral X-ray source and extraoral film cassette.
- Comparison of incipient enamel lesion detectability with conventional extraoral source, long-cone geometry, and specific film.
- Clinical testing in endodontics and presurgical evaluation.
Main Results:
- The intraoral system demonstrated significantly lower detectability for incipient enamel lesions compared to conventional methods.
- Larger lesions were reliably detected by both techniques.
- The new system offers potential dose reduction up to 98% and 15-second positive dry print capability.
Conclusions:
- The prototype intraoral dental X-ray system offers substantial dose reduction and rapid imaging.
- Its current detectability for early enamel lesions is inferior to conventional radiography.
- Clinical utility was noted in endodontics and presurgical evaluation, with potential for improvement through modifications.
